Php tutorial using xampp pdf

Its free and available for windows, mac os and linux. Use the xampp control panel for additional tasks, like starting. Php is free to download from the official php resource. Your contribution will go a long way in helping us serve. In this tutorial we go over a short presentation on what php is, what is required to learn it and what we will be covering further down the line. Oct 14, 2017 pdf is common format of file to share or read data on web.

To get access to a web server with php support, you can. The following example should help to get you started. To run php for the web, you need to install a web server like apache and you also need a database server like mysql. Install apache or iis on your own server, install php. Wamp server is supported in windows and xamp is supported in both windows. Install the xampp server in your machine and if it already installed just go to xampp htdocs folder. Oct 05, 2011 in this tutorial we go over a short presentation on what php is, what is required to learn it and what we will be covering further down the line. Export phphtml table to pdf, csv, png, xml, json, sql, txt, ms excel and ms word english duration. Learning php, mysql, javascript, and css fsu college of. Abstract this manual describes the php extensions and interfaces that can be used with mysql. It allows you to create web applications with apache2, php and a mysql database. The only proper pdo tutorial treating php delusions. Common uses of php php performs system functions, i. In this tutorial we will learn how to install opencart on xampp.

May 29, 2015 export php html table to pdf, csv, png, xml, json, sql, txt, ms excel and ms word english duration. Xampp is a an application bundle that consists of apache server, php, mysql, mercury and apache tomcat. If you have not or run into any problems with the installation please contact post a question at piazza. Now here i am creating a simple php application which are generating pdf file using mpdf library. Everything you need to set up a web server server application apache, database mysql, and scripting language. Apr 12, 2019 to run a simple php file, we need to set up a server because of php is a backend language. Dec 12, 2011 in this article we are going to understand how to upload a file with the help of php. Php is a widelyused, free, and efficient alternative to competitors such as microsofts asp. Install wampserver or xampp on your pc to quickly create web applications with apache, php and a mysql database. Php can be easily embedded in html files and html codes can also be written in a php file. Stepbystep php tutorials for beginners creating your. Pdf stamper ioncube install using xampp will show you how to set up pdf stamper locally using xampp and install ioncube. I have made sure the perms are 777 on everything for testing so i am a little lost how to cont.

Xampp is an amp stack which lets you install apache, mysql and php in your computer together with some other useful software. Before begin, be sure to have a code editor and some working knowledge of html and css. Connect to mysql with php in xampp create a new database. Php is a serverside, htmlembedded scripting language that may be used to create dynamic web pages. Ckeditor export to pdf in php using mpdf techworld3g. Php is the most popular scripting language on the web. Hey gang, in this php tutorial ill show you how to install all the tools youll need to start coding with php and mysql on your computer well.

Pdf stamper ioncube install using xampp mbrsolution. Type the following address into your browsers address box. Xampp stands for crossplatform x, apache a, mysql m, php p and perl p. Once you digest all basics, the course will help you create your very own opinion poll application. It is available for most operating systems and web servers, and can access most common databases, including mysql. With xampp you simply install xampp on your desired media, code your website in a supported programming language or simply use html then save your files in the htdocs folder. Thanks for contributing an answer to stack overflow. It has a very easy to use interface and you will just love selling your goods online. Pdf is common format of file to share or read data on web. In this article we are going to understand how to upload a file with the help of php. Using the installer version is the easiest way to install xampp. While creating a new page name the page fix its link and change its parent. You can run mysql queries, optimize, repair and check tables, change collation and execute other database management commands. Wampserver is a windows web development environment.

It is a simple, lightweight apache distribution that makes it extremely easy for developers to create a local web server for testing purposes. Popular preconfigured package are xampp and wampserver. Setting up project with php and mysql database tutorial. Php tutorial for beginners step by step with example. The default username in xampp is root and teh default password is empty so you leave the.

Php is easy to learn and runs efficiently on the server side where to start. In the xampp control panel, once the apache server and mysql database. If you found this tutorial blog relevant, check out the php certification training by edureka, a trusted online learning company with a network of more than 250,000 satisfied learners spread across the globe. Apr 01, 2014 in this session we will design an html form,add the data into it and submit it to the database by connecting it to mysql database using php. We have already shared tutorial to convert html data into pdf and best pdf viewer.

It is developed for php 4 and creates the file hello. To design the html form follow the steps given below. Php can be installed on all platforms and supports a number of diverse database systems. Testing php in brackets with xampp php video academy. I am using xampp as well, which is a fantastic development tool. Just go ahead and check the start button next to the apache and mysql. Xampp is the title used for a compilation of free software. This is open source php library to generate pdf file using php pdf is very common and popular file format to read, view and write. Php numbers php post and get php url parameters php while loops php windows installation php working with strings programming tutorial tutorials user user input video web windows writing html. Click on allow access for both applications to run on your computer. Xampp stands for crossplatform x, apache a, mariadb m, php p and perl. Php tutorial for beginners step by step with example phptpoint. The fpdf is very awesome php class to generate pdf using php from mysql database.

This video will hopefully introduce you to the php. Pdf this book is intended for the php developers from novice to. How to install wordpress in xampp step by step tutorial. Syntax is discussed as well as some best practices. Xampp is an open source cross platform web server, mysql database engine, and php and perl package. Learn to submit html data to mysql database using php. Mar 21, 2011 for example, this page shows how to connect to a mysql databse using php. With our online php tryit editor, you can edit the php code, and click on a button to view the result. Overall your tutorials were very good, and i learned much from you. Running a php fileapplication on the windows operating system is much simpler using xampp. If you are a serious web developer or a novice doing a college project, xampp comes in handy for both. A php code will run as a web server module or as a command line interface.

How to run a php application on windows 10 using xampp. There are many amp options available in the market that are given below. Php is compatible with almost all servers used today apache, iis, etc. Php is the most popular web backend programming language.

To run a simple php file, we need to set up a server because of php is a backend language. You may see a windows firewall notification like below. In this session we will design an html form,add the data into it and submit it to the database by connecting it to mysql database using php. Php is a server scripting language, and a powerful tool for making dynamic and interactive web pages. Stepbystep php tutorials for beginners creating your php.

It defines some document info field contents, loads the helveticabold font and. I have made sure the perms are 777 on everything for testing so i am a little lost how to continue. This tutorial was written using windows 7 and tested using windows 10. This document provides general guidelines for preparing the environment for php development, setting up a php project, and developing and running your first php application in the netbeans ide for php. Just a full form of php would be enough to learn this course. It will also provide the mysql administrative tool phpmyadmin to easily manage your databases using a web browser. Phptpoints free online php tutorial has heaps of php interview question and wellrun interview question with answer associated to core php, cake php, codeigniter, mysql, joomla etc. The mpdf is awesome php library that help to convert text into rich ui pdf format using php. Wamp server is supported in windows and xamp is supported in both. Furthermore, this table is also required for using the pdf relation export feature, see. How to develop a website using php and mysql on an xampp. The software packet contains the web server apache, the relational database management system mysql or mariadb, and the scripting languages perl and php. It also needs to set up a databaseftp clients if its a php project. Through this software you can create, alter, drop, delete, import and export mysql database tables.

It has been designed to provide you an easy installation experience. Xampp is an apache server distribution which has mysql, php, perl, and some other software like phpmyadmin. If your problem is that you cannot access the database when using something like joomla. To install php, we will suggest you to install amp apache, mysql, php software stack. Xampp cross, apache, mysql, php, perl for cross platform.

Php may be run as a separate program or compiled as a module for use with a web server. Creating a mysql database using xampp complete, concrete. All you have to do is to set encoding in the dsn, as it shown in the example above, and your emulated prepared statements will be as secure as real ones. Php parser installation before you proceed, it is important to make sure that you have a proper environment setup on your machine to develop your web programs using php. This php tutorial series covers all the fundamental programming concepts, including data types, operators, creating and using variables, generating outputs, structuring your code to make decisions in your programs or to loop over the same block of code multiple times, creating and manipulating strings and arrays, defining and calling functions, and so on. Php is a serverside scripting language designed specifically for web development. Php tutorial 1 introduction php for beginners youtube. Despite rather appealing tone of the popular article on stack overflow, in the end it says that if you are using supported versions of php and mysql properly, you are 100% safe. I am using imagemagik to try and convert the contents of a pdf to jpg, but keep getting an empty jpg. This tutorial will guide you how to install php parser on your computer. Downloading the xampp installer from the xampp downloads page, we can find a list of components that are included in the package. X cross platform operating systems meaning it can run on any os mac ox, windows, linux etc.

Go to xampp web site and download the installer based on your operating system. Apr 22, 2020 the fpdf is very awesome php class to generate pdf using php from mysql database. The initial x stands for the operating systems that it works with. I hope you have learned about xamp, the installation of xamp and how to run a php program in xampp. There a re many outdated tutorials which use mysql these should not be used. Current xampp versions have replaced mysql with mariadb a communitydeveloped fork of the mysql project, made by the original developers. It contains an apache server, mysql database, ftp, etc. Here, you will learn how easy it is to create dynamic web pages using php. Xampp for windows in this tutorial, we will use the latest xampp 1. Pdf is very common and popular file format to read, view and write documents. Opencart is an open source ecommerce web application built using php and mysql. This is another php pdf export feature tutorials, i will create simple php script to fetch data from mysql and create pdf file using php. For help with using mysql, please visit the mysql forums, where you can discuss your issues with other mysql.

Connecting to mysql database using php this tutorial provides instructions for connecting to a mysql database using php. The thing that differentiates php with clientside language like html is, php codes are executed on the server whereas html codes are directly rendered on the browser. Learning php, mysql, javascript, and css, the image of sugar. Web development guide getting started in order to get started with your web development, you will need some basic software. This is open source php library to generate pdf file using php. Pdf wordpress complete manual in xampp wasim rahaman.

The name is an acronym, with each letter representing one of the five key components. Mysql is ideal for both small and large applications. Xampp in windows installing xampp in windows xampp is a cumulative package consisting of apache, php and mysql packages is available for windows in this tutorial the xampp will be installed and the default webserver directory will be htdocs. In this guide we will download and install an easy to use software package called xampp in order to simplify the process of running the apache webserver and mysql database. The most difficult part is probably creating your first pdf document. Working with xampp tutorial php tutorial phpknowhow.

1628 1177 499 1330 1432 278 1398 608 217 416 500 756 1565 514 200 1483 270 391 797 120 231 646 1031 848 1599 108 1118 599 904 263 633 108 1403 1435 832 66 1209 835